Eligibility Criteria
- B.A. (Hons.)/B.B.A. (Hons.) are required to have passed 12th standard examination or equivalent from any discipline.
- B.Com. (Hons.) are required to have passed 12th standard examination or equivalent from Commerce stream or should have studied accounting and/or commerce related subjects in 12th standard.
- B.Sc. (Hons.) should have passed 12th standard examination or equivalent from science stream or with minimum any 2 of the following subjects – Mathematics, Physics,Chemistry, Biology.
Selection Procedure
- Merit for admissions will be total marks obtained in Written Test and Personal Interview.
- The candidate has to appear for both - the Written Test and Personal Interview to remain eligible to qualify for the Merit List.

Exam Scheme
The written test will evaluate the applicant's competence in the following areas:
English,
Verbal Ability and Reading Comprehension,
Quantitative Aptitude,
Logical Reasoning,
General Knowledge and Essay Writing.
- The test will be worth 50 marks and will have 100 multiple choice type questions (with ½ mark for each question) to be answered in 90 minutes and Essay writing of 25 marks in 30 minutes.
- Essay can be written in English, Hindi or Gujarati; as well as in prose or in poetry. There will be no negative marking.
- The personal interview will be worth 25 marks and will evaluate the candidates on communication (10 marks), approach and aptitude (10 marks) and co-curricular activities and sports (05 marks).
- The candidates must bring all certificates for achievements in co-curricular and sports at the time of the Interview.
